We invite you to experience La Chasse’s rustic, wood-fired European cuisine, boutique wines, artisan cocktails and craft beer. Located in the historic Highlands, La Chasse showcases Chef Alex Dulaney’s intricately-woven Southern French and Spanish fusion menu that is prepared with classic French technique and exuberant innovativeness. Our dining room reflects a casual intimacy and convivial energy. It’s where new guests feel at home the minute they walk in the door and where they and our returning friends gather for food and camaraderie meant to be savored. Superbly La Chasse.
